For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public middle schools serving 849 students in Monona Grove School District. This district's average middle testing ranking is 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public middle schools in Wisconsin.
Public Middle Schools in Monona Grove School District have an average math proficiency score of 34% (versus the Wisconsin public middle school average of 36%), and reading proficiency score of 37% (versus the 36%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 23%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Wisconsin public middle school average of 39% (majority Hispanic and Black).

Monona Grove School District, which is ranked within the top 50% of all 443 school districts in Wisconsin (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 93% has increased from 92%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$15,828 in this school district is less than the state median of $17,045. The school district revenue/student has declined by 7%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$22,528 is higher than the state median of $17,017. The school district spending/student has grown by 19% over four school years.
